Black Mountain Ski resort is having a Business After Hours event on Thursday, Dec. 13, sponsored by the River Valley Chamber of Commerce at their facility from 5:30-7:30 p.m. Light refreshments will be served. A season’s pass to the resort will be given away that evening. If you have any questions concerning the event or anything else to do with Black Mountain, call 364-8977.

Hope Association is selling Christmas trees as a fundraiser starting Thursday. The fresh cut trees are arriving from Western Maine Nursery in Fryeburg. There will be a limited supply so get to the What Not Shop early. The What Not Shop’s hours of operation are 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. Trees will also be on sale from the Hope Association at the Christmas in the Valley Craft Fair at Mountain Valley High School on Saturday from 9 a.m. to 2 p.m. All proceeds help support individuals with intellectual disabilities.

Once again, the Relay For Life crews are providing a fabulous lunch menu for the Christmas in the Valley Craft Fair on Saturday at MVHS. For $7, the lunch includes turkey pie, stuffing, gravy, peas, cranberry sauce and a roll. Other choices are hot dogs, chili dogs, chili bowl all the drinks and for dessert, apple pie.
